Operations Quality Engineer
**Job Description** What's it like to work for a company that manufactures the world's greatest combat vehicles? Gratifying! BAE Systems is seeking an Operations Quality Engineer for its manufacturing site in York, Pennsylvania. As an Operations Quality Engineer, you will support manufacturing operations within the Portable Drill, Machining, and Final Weld areas. Your included responsibilities will be to ensure product quality, compliance to technical requirements, and continuous improvement of manufacturing processes in support of mission-critical defense systems. You will work cross-functionally with Manufacturing, Engineering, and Program teams to resolve production issues, drive root cause and corrective actions, and ensure compliance with customer and regulatory requirements across machining, portable drill, and weld processes. Primary Responsibilities + Provide floor-level quality support for portable drilling and final weld operations, ensuring adherence to engineering requirements and approved processes + Lead and facilitate root cause and corrective action (RCCA) investigations using structured methodologies (8D, 5-Why, Fishbone) + Review and interpret technical data packages (TDPs) including drawings, specifications, and work instructions to ensure compliance + Support nonconformance management process, including documentation, containment, and participation in MRB activities + Interface with government representatives (e.g., DCMA) and customers during audits, source inspections, and product acceptance activities + Drive and maintain Process Failure Mode and Effects Analysis (PFMEA) for portable drill and weld processes; identify high-risk failure modes and implement mitigation strategies + Ensure compliance with ISO 9001 quality management system requirements + Drive continuous improvement initiatives focused on reducing defects, improving first-pass yield, and supporting on-time delivery (OTD) + Execute Layered Process Audits (LPA) across machining, portable drill, and final weld operations to verify adherence to standard work, control plans, and process requirements + Identify process gaps through LPA execution and drive timely corrective actions, ensuring sustained compliance and process discipline + Provide guidance on inspection methods and acceptance criteria, including threads, machined features, and weldments + Support First Article Inspections (FAI) and validation of manufacturing processes + Collaborate with Manufacturing Engineering to resolve issues related to machining tolerances, portable drilling accuracy, quality, and weld + Assist in development and refinement of standard work, inspection plans, and quality procedures **Required Education, Experience, & Skills** + Typically requires a Bachelor's degree in an Engineering or Technical discipline and two years of related experience, or the overall equivalent. + This role is suited for a mechanically-oriented individual with experience interpreting drawings, standards and specifications, as well as procedures and work instruction documentation. + Requires working knowledge of Quality Assurance / Quality Control fundamentals. + Strong background in problem solving techniques and analysis. + Proficiency in standard and industry-related software including Microsoft Word, Excel, PowerPoint. + Highly effective written and verbal communication skills. + Must be able to effectively package details and data collected from Production and its associated datasets and communicate through verbal and electronic means to broader working teams in support of defining approved courses of action. + Experience working within a manufacturing environment. + Consideration will be given to candidates with additional / senior-level experience. **Preferred Education, Experience, & Skills** + ASQ or similarly-accredited Quality certification. + Experience working in a production program in support of government contracts, preferably DoW. + Formal training in Root Cause Analysis. + Experience developing or maintaining PFMEA and control plans. + Working knowledge of TIPQA or related QMS software. + Experience implementing APQP in a low-rate, technically complex product environment. + Experience engaging with a union workforce. + Qualification or strong background in ISO 9001:2015. + Experience interacting with DCMA and DoW customer personnel. **Pay Information** Full-Time Salary Range: $72150 - $122655 Please note: This range is based on our market pay structures.
